Ceria nanoparticles exhibit unique oxidase‑like activity at acidic pH values. The authors modified ceria nanoparticles with targeting ligands to enable binding and catalytic oxidation of colorimetric dyes such as TMB in ELISA assays. The study examines inorganic enzyme activity.
Inorganic enzyme? Ceria nanoparticles exhibit unique oxidase-like activity at acidic pH values. These redox catalysts can be used in immunoassays (ELISA) when modified with targeting ligands (see picture; light blue and yellow structures are nanoparticles with attached ligands). This modification allows both for binding and for detection by the catalytic oxidation of sensitive colorimetric dyes (e.g. TMB).
